The Anderson Underwood Funeral Home is a revered establishment dedicated to providing compassionate and professional funeral services. This funeral home is committed to honoring the lives of those who have passed away and offering support to their loved ones during a difficult time. With a rich history and a deep sense of community involvement, Anderson Underwood has become a trusted name in the funeral industry.
The funeral home's philosophy revolves around creating personalized and meaningful farewells. They understand that each individual's life is unique, and their services reflect this by offering a wide range of options. From traditional funeral ceremonies to cremation services and memorial events, Anderson Underwood ensures that every celebration of life is tailored to the deceased's wishes and the family's needs.
One of the key benefits of choosing Anderson Underwood is their emphasis on personalized attention and support. They believe that every individual deserves a farewell that reflects their personality, values, and life story. The dedicated staff takes the time to understand the family's preferences, cultural traditions, and religious beliefs, ensuring that the funeral process is a meaningful and comforting experience.
Additionally, the funeral home provides a range of resources and services to assist families in their time of need. This includes guidance on legal and administrative matters, pre-planning options, and a variety of funeral products and arrangements. Their goal is to alleviate the burden of funeral planning, allowing families to focus on honoring their loved ones.
Anderson Underwood Funeral Home takes pride in its community involvement and long-standing relationships with local organizations and places of worship. They actively participate in community events, support local charities, and collaborate with other funeral homes to ensure that their services are accessible and beneficial to all. This commitment to the community further solidifies their reputation as a trusted and compassionate funeral provider.
